Lázaro becomes a town crier (pregonero). He marries a woman who works for the Archpriest of San Salvador. The town whispers that she is the Archpriest’s mistress. Lázaro, now a "mature" man, stops caring about honor and accepts the situation for material comfort. The book ends with the famous lines about "el año que vino el socorro" .

El Lazarillo de Tormes remains a vital read because its core themes—survival, systemic hypocrisy, and the critique of false appearances—remain deeply relevant today. The Vicens Vives edition ensures that these profound lessons are not lost behind the barrier of centuries-old language.
